BMW 5 series E60 specs:

BMW 520i available in sedan (2003-2005)
Engine M54B22
Cylinders/Valves 6/24
Max power output 170hp
Top Speed 230km/h
0-100km/h 9.0s
BMW 523i available in sedan and touring
Engine M54B23
Cylinders 6
Max power output 177hp
Top Speed 235km/h
BMW 525i available in sedan and touring
Engine M54B25 / N52B25
Cylinders 6
Max power output 192hp(M54) / 218hp(N52)
Top Speed 240km/h(M54) / 245km/h(N52)
BMW 525d available in sedan and touring
Engine M57D25
Cylinders 6
Max power output 177hp
Top Speed 230km/h
BMW 525xi (4x4) available in sedan and touring
Engine N52B25
Cylinders 6
Max power output 218hp
Top Speed 240km/h
BMW 530i available in sedan and touring
Engine M54B30
Cylinders 6
Max power output 231hp
Top Speed 250km/h (Electronic limit)
BMW 530d available in sedan and touring
Engine M57D30
Cylinders 6
Max power output 218hp
Top Speed 243km/h
BMW 530xi (4x4) available in sedan and touring
Engine N52B30
Cylinders 6
Max power output 258hp
Top Speed 250km/h (Electronic limit)
BMW 535d available in sedan and touring
Engine M57
Cylinders 6
Max power output 272hp
Top Speed 250km/h (Electronic limit)
BMW 540i available in sedan
Cylinders 8
Max power output 306hp
Top Speed 250km/h (Electronic limit)
BMW 545i available in sedan and touring
Engine N62B44
Cylinders 8
Max power output 333hp
Top Speed 250km/h (Electronic limit)
BMW 550i available in sedan and touring
Cylinders 8
Max power output 367hp
Top Speed 250km/h (Electronic limit)

   The BMW e60 5 series was introduced to the American market in 2004. From the bold exterior to the sophisticated interior, the style of the new 5 series is clearly inspired from the e65 bmw 7 series. The e39 dash is derived from the e65 7 series, featuring a center positioned control display which displays controls such as audio and navigation, and a second generation iDrive mounted directly behind the manual or automatic gearbox.
   One of the most interesting designs added to the new BMW 5 series is AFS. AFS, or Active Front Steering, varies the ratio of steering at different speeds. Active Front Steering ratio range varies from 10-1 to 20-1. This variable steering ratio is not only factors into safety; you would really be able to notice AFS on the race track. This technology currently can only be found on the 5-series models.
